EPY: Primary Pay Group (on the Update Payroll Options page) Gets Incorrectly Updated When a History Row Is Inserted to JOB (Doc ID 2943633.1)

Last updated on APRIL 15, 2024

Applies to:

PeopleSoft Enterprise HCM Payroll for North America - Version 9.2 to 9.2 [Release 9]
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

The user is processing a retro salary revision.  As a result, historic rows were inserted to Job Data.  The EE primary pay group (i.e. on Update Payroll Options) gets updated to the pay group of the inserted historical job row when the pay group is different on current job row vs inserted job row.
It was expected the Primary Pay Group to stay the same if there is no pay group change on the current job row.  The system should be able to recognize the inserted job rows are for historic update and not to update the current Primary Pay Group on Payroll Option.

Steps to replicate:
1) On a Job record (Workforce Administration > Job Information > Job Data) that has at least two rows, insert a row to input a historical row (must use correct history)
2) On the new row, set the Pay Group on the Payroll tab to a value different than the currently active row
3) Save the record
4) Verify on the Update Payroll Options page (Payroll for North America > Employee Pay Data USA > Update Payroll Options) for the employee that the Pay Group is the one used for the historical row added in step 2 and not the one from the current row
